Key Specs
Life Cycle
Perennial
Plant Height
14 to 18 inches
Bulb Size
12 - 14 cm circumference
Planting Depth
6 inches
Plant Spacing
4 to 5 inches
Hardiness Zones
3-9
Sun Exposure
Full Sun to Partial Shade
Water Needs
Average
Deer Resistant
Yes
Pollinator Attracting
Yes
